The purple/navy Lancer is concept art for a ship for Ventress in Clone Wars animated that didn't get used because the episode didn't get finished. (I think that it was for the story that ended up in the "Dark Disciple" novel which is a very good read as a fan of Ventress in Clone Wars.) They then adapted the ship to be Ketsu's ship in Rebels animated and it made its way to X-wing and Armada based on the presentation in Rebels.

Chances are one starter will be inadequate for 400 point fleets. It should easily provide a 200 point "Task Force" fleet. There are additional expansions alleged to be on the way for January. So depending on your patience at the jump getting a Starter and Squadrons pack and waiting till the next two Republic expansions are released in January is a reasonable way to go. You will probably also want to consider the Upgrade cards expansion which will provide the various cards a Republic fleet can use from the already released expansions. There is no word on whether or not the ships in this expansion will be available as single vessel expansions. A second starter while a lot will likely allow you to field 400 point fleets and as far as acquiring models is good value on a per model basis as the new ships will likely see a price increase. A second maneuver tool is quite useful to have (assemble one to all four lengths and a second to two lengths for use in tight spaces) and a single set of dice isn't quite enough/isn't convenient. There is also some question as to whether new ship expansions will be including speed and command dials so a second starter may also give value in that regard. Medium base ships are $40 singly and small base ships are $20 singly. Dice are $10 and Maneuver tools are $8. Given that the new faction squadron packs are a price increase on the Imperial and Rebel a price increase on ship expansions is also likely going forward so two starters are likely good value in the long run if you enjoy the game and stick with it. 1x Starter; 2x Squadrons; 1x Card Upgrade Pack would be my recommendation to get going (after playing the game with someone and deciding it is enjoyable) with one each of the two additional expansions alleged for January and a second starter as likely additions down the road.
